Mikel Arteta: 'Arsenal can push on following FA Cup glory'

Arteta: 'Arsenal can push on'

Arsenal captain Mikel Arteta has claimed that there is enough "quality" in the squad to win more trophies following their FA Cup final triumph over Aston Villa.

The Gunners lifted the trophy for a second consecutive season on Saturday as they eased past the Villans at Wembley Stadium.

Having won two pieces of silverware in as many years, Arteta believes that Arsenal now have the momentum to push on and bring more glory to the Emirates Stadium.

"It took some time to get going but now we have created some momentum. Hopefully we have many more to come," he told the club's official website. "We have bigger ambitions and I think we have the quality and everything needed to go bigger and bigger. Hopefully we can do that in the next few seasons."

Arteta has been limited to 12 appearances during the 2014-15 campaign due to an ankle injury.
